About the position

The Azure Cloud Engineer will be responsible for the network and systems administration of multiple cloud-based environments, specifically within Microsoft Azure Government Cloud and Microsoft 365 (M365) in GCC High tenants. This role involves troubleshooting, configuring, deploying, and securing cloud system resources, as well as designing scalable infrastructure to meet business needs. The engineer will also monitor cloud consumption, suggest improvements, and maintain technical documentation, ensuring efficient and secure operations within the cloud environment.
